With proper care, electric fireplaces typically last between 10 to 20 years. Factors such as usage frequency and maintenance schedule influence this lifespan. Investing in quality installation and occasional check-ups can maximize your unit's performance in your Rochester home.
A potential drawback is that they may not be sufficient as the sole heat source for extremely large rooms. They also consume electricity during operation. Assessing your primary heating needs is essential for selecting the right unit for your Minnesota residence.
Electric fireplaces are generally efficient for supplemental heating. The flame effect uses minimal energy, while the heater operates similarly to a space heater. We can help you understand potential energy consumption for your Minnesota home.
